A significant portion of the UN system and other intergovernmental organizations operate in
Contexts where religious leaders and actors play a role in shaping customs, practices, and peace and development work. As such, it’s important to understand their efforts carefully and build inclusive multi-stakeholder partnerships. In response, in 2017, the United Nations Secretary-General launched the Plan of Action on the Role of Religious Leaders and Actors to Preventing Incitement to Violence that could lead to Atrocity Crimes. This event will highlight the importance of the Plan of Action as an essential tool for conflict prevention, countering violent extremism, and atrocity crimes while ensuring protection of human rights. The event will showcase good practices and lessons learned, including building effective partnership between UN Member States and Agencies, civil society, and other relevant stakeholders to contribute to sustainable peace. It will also offer reflections on ways to further strengthen capacity building programmes.
